28 changes: 14 additions & 14 deletions llvm/lib/Passes/PassBuilderPipelines.cpp
Original file line number Diff line number Diff line change
Expand Up @@ -1118,20 +1118,6 @@ PassBuilder::buildModuleSimplificationPipeline(OptimizationLevel Level,

invokePipelineEarlySimplificationEPCallbacks(MPM, Level);

// Interprocedural constant propagation now that basic cleanup has occurred
// and prior to optimizing globals.
// FIXME: This position in the pipeline hasn't been carefully considered in
// years, it should be re-analyzed.
MPM.addPass(IPSCCPPass(
IPSCCPOptions(/*AllowFuncSpec=*/
Level != OptimizationLevel::Os &&
Level != OptimizationLevel::Oz &&
!isLTOPreLink(Phase))));

// Attach metadata to indirect call sites indicating the set of functions
// they may target at run-time. This should follow IPSCCP.
MPM.addPass(CalledValuePropagationPass());

// Optimize globals to try and fold them into constants.
MPM.addPass(GlobalOptPass());

Expand Down Expand Up @@ -1204,6 +1190,20 @@ PassBuilder::buildModuleSimplificationPipeline(OptimizationLevel Level,
else
MPM.addPass(buildInlinerPipeline(Level, Phase));

// Interprocedural constant propagation after the inliner pipeline yields
// better optimization results.
// FIXME: This position in the pipeline hasn't been carefully considered in
// years, it should be re-analyzed.
MPM.addPass(IPSCCPPass(
IPSCCPOptions(/*AllowFuncSpec=*/
Level != OptimizationLevel::Os &&
Level != OptimizationLevel::Oz &&
!isLTOPreLink(Phase))));

// Attach metadata to indirect call sites indicating the set of functions
// they may target at run-time. This should follow IPSCCP.
MPM.addPass(CalledValuePropagationPass());

// Remove any dead arguments exposed by cleanups, constant folding globals,
// and argument promotion.
MPM.addPass(DeadArgumentEliminationPass());
